This week we're breaking down “The Farm” and “Office Ladies” has some big announcements to share with you! Dwight discovers he and his siblings have inherited Aunt Shirley's farm and the office deals with Todd Packer's attempt at making amends via cupcakes. The ladies explain that “The Farm” was originally meant to be the pilot for a spin off series centered around Dwight, but when it didn't go, the storyline back at the office was added. Angela explains why Angela Martin wasn't at the funeral and Jenna tells the “Office Ladies” team what their choice of cupcake says about them. In this episode of Better Thinking, Nesh Nikolic speaks with Prof Angela Martin about promoting workplace positivity and how we can actively manage mental health issues in the workplace. Angela Martin is a Professorial Research Fellow of Work & Mental Health, Menzies Institute for Medical Research, and an Adjunct Professor of Management, School of Business and Economics, at the University of Tasmania. She is also a Director and the founder of Pracademia, a knowledge translation consultancy organisation. Her PhD is in the area of industrial and organisational psychology and she is well known nationally and internationally for her research on mental health in the context of working life and for developing mental health management capabilities in leaders, managers and employees. She has authored over 100 peer-reviewed publications and been an investigator on several nationally competitive funded research grants for studies of interventions that aim to create healthier working environments. Her consulting work has been undertaken in diverse settings including government, small businesses, large corporations, blue collar occupations, first responder and not for profit organisations. In this episode, we chat with Angela Martin, Founder and Principal Consultant of Pracademia, and current Professorial Research Fellow at the Menzies Institute for Medical Research at the University of Tasmania. Angela gives us a comprehensive insight into the challenges small and micro businesses face in implementing psych health and safety strategies and describes some of the significant psychosocial hazards to which small business owners are exposed. Angela then points us to some excellent, free resources available to assist small businesses meet their psych health and safety obligations for their employees, as well as resources designed to support small business owners in practical ways. She also describes how larger businesses can support the psych health and safety of their supply chain providers through simple policy changes, and shares some information about upcoming small business supports currently in development.

Niemniej treść książki jest o wiele ciekawsza.Jak już powiedziałem są to wywiady z osobami pracującymi przy serialu, nie tylko aktorami. Opowiadają oni to co pamiętają. Czasami jedni zaprzeczają drugim bo jakiś szczegół pamiętają zupełnie inaczej. Autor czyli Andy Greene zaczyna od brytyjskiego oryginału. Opowiada jak Ricky Gervais i Stephen Merchant stworzyli The Office UK. Opowiada oczywiście przy pomocy wywiadów. Później przechodzi do Grega Danielsa czyli geniusza, który stworzył amerykańską wersję The Office. Greg pracował przy wielu znanych produkcjach, ale najbardziej znane to chyba The Simpsons oraz The Office.Nie będę opowiadał wszystkiego co jest w książce, bo chciałbym was zachęcić do jej przeczytania albo przesłuchania. Warto jednak zwrócić uwagę na zmiany, które wprowadzono w amerykańskiej wersji. Brytyjska wersja jest krótka to tylko dwa sezony po 6 odcinków oraz dwa odcinki tz. Christmas Special z dwoma odcinkami. Amerykańska wersja to 9 sezonów, które miały około 20 odcinków. Pierwszy sezon jest najbardziej zbliżony do brytyjskiego pierwowzoru i ma tylko 6 odcinków. Pilot jest niemal dokładnie taki sam. Innymi słowy Amerykanie na początku kopiowali Brytyjczyków. Na szczęście później coś się wydarzyło.Steve Carell, który gra szefa w amerykańskiej wersji czyli Michaela Scotta zagrał w filmie “40-letni prawiczek” (ang. The 40-Year-Old Virgin). Brytyjski szef grany przez Ricky’iego Gervaisa jest popisującym się palantem, którego muszą znosić pracownicy. Amerykański Michael Scott też taki był w pierwszym sezonie. Jednak po filmie Steve’a Carella postanowiono zmienić postać amerykańskiego szefa. Dalej jest on popisującym się głupkiem, ale jest to pokazane w taki sposób, że mimo wszystko da się go lubić, a czasami nawet mu współczuć. To ta zmiana sprawia, że The Office US można oglądać wciąż na nowo podczas gdy brytyjski pierwowzór jest momentami bardzo uciążliwy do oglądania. Tak więc czytając (lub jak jak słuchając) “The Office Untold Story” można dowiedzieć się wielu rzeczy. Np. ewolucji postaci Michaela Scotta, powodów dlaczego odszedł w 7 sezonie. Ale dlaczego był to tak dobry serial?Za ten sukces odpowiada producent Greg Daniels, który z docenianiem podchodził do ludzi, którzy z nim pracowali. Pamiętał imiona nawet ludzi odpowiedzialnych za drobne rzeczy, ale co ważniejsze pozwalał innym podejmować wiele decyzji. Szczególnie ważne, że pozwalał na to scenarzystom. The Office US wyróżnia właśnie zespół ludzi piszących scenariusz. Wielu z nich nie tylko pisało, ale także grało w serialu, np. B. J. Novak grał Ryana Howarda, Paul Lieberstein - Toby’iego Flendersona, a Mindy Kaling - Kelly Kapoor. Łatwo zauważyć, którzy aktorzy byli scenarzystami. Nie mogli oni za dużo grać, tak więc rzadko przebywali w głównym pomieszczeniu The Office.Fakt, że scenarzyści grali w serialu sprawił też chyba, że mieli lepszy kontakt z aktorami. Nie tylko scenarzyści pisali. Pozwalano także aktorom na zmiany i improwizację. Np. ostatni odcinek drugiego sezonu czyli “Casino Night” napisał sam Steve Carell. Ciekawe są też postacie drugoplanowe, początkowo nie miały one swoich filmowych imion, tak więc aktorzy posługiwali się prawdziwymi imionami. Z tego powodu Angela i Oscar mają takie same imiona jak aktorzy, którzy ich grają. A Creed Bratton naprawdę też nazywa się Creed Bratton. Scenarzyści wykorzystywali też umiejętności aktorów. Np. Rainn Wilson umiał grać na wielu instrumentach, tak więc i jego postać czyli Dwight Schrute także umie grać.Były to czasy tz. pozytywnej dyskryminacji i niektórzy scenarzyści zostali zatrudnieni ze względu na rasę. Takim przykładem jest Mindy Kaling grająca Kelly Kapoor. Dzięki niej powstał jeden z moich ulubionych epizodów - sezon 3, epizod 6 czyli “Diwali”. CLIPS Office LadiesIf you were a fan of TV's The Office – particularly the American version of Ricky Gervais’ genius mockumentary brainchild – or have thought about jumping in to fill up those long days and nights of sheltering in place, Office Ladies is the perfect “watch-along” soundcast. It’s hosted by Jenna Fischer and Angela Kinsey, who played Pam Beesley and Angela Martin on the show. And it’s an episode-by-episode, one-for-one breakdown, of the entire run of the TV show, which was on from 2005 to 2013 on NBC. One of the most recent shows tracked the season finale episode of season two, entitled “Casino Night”, which had been written by Steve Carell, who not just played but embodied Michael Scott, the boss. And they had a special guest for this episode – John Krasinski, who played Jim Halpert, who ends up marrying Pam in the show. In this clip, John and Jenna reminisce about when they auditioned together for The Office, which is when they first met. Ms. Angela “Angie” Martin the Founder and Director of Levite Production where the “mission is to give eyes to the blind and ears to the deaf.” Ms. Martin left home at the age of 16 with hopes of a better future. She joins Reid Street Smart to talk about her journey; her role in the fight against the current crisis Human Trafficking in the Atlanta-metro region; how her early childhood helped shape her current career path and what can be done to help eliminate sex trafficking of teens specifically during major events like the Superbowl coming to Atlanta this February. In the wake of the #MuteRKelly movement, it is imperative that we give attention to people like Ms. Martin that are directly involved with protecting our children from predators. Atlanta was named by the FBI as one of 14 US cities with the highest rate of children used in prostitution, according to Polaris Project. In Georgia, 12,400 men purchase sex with young women in any given month. Approximately 100 adolescent females are sexually exploited each night in Georgia.
